Transmission Cooler Recommendation for a 2011 Toyota 4Runner Towing a 4,400 Pound Boat
Question:
I am looking for a tranny cooler for my 4.0L 2011 4runner. It has a max tow capacity of 5,000 lbs, and I have a 4,400lb boat and I live in Phoenix 120+ degrees in the summer. I will be towing the boat up 7 grades, etc. What do you recommend?
asked by: Jake G
Expert Reply:
Transmission coolers are not vehicle specific so you can basically use any one that will fit in the engine compartment. I recommend going with the Derale Series 8000 Plate-Fin Transmission Cooler Kit, # D13503. This cooler is rated for a gross trailer weight of up to 6,000 pounds. The overall dimensions of this cooler are 11 inches long, 8-3/4 inches tall, and 7/8 inches thick.
There are basically 3 possible mounting locations. For the most efficiency, the best place to mount it is in front of the air conditioning core. The next most efficient place is directly in front of the radiator. And the least efficient place is between the radiator and engine. If this last location is the only one available, it is recommended to use a larger cooler to compensate for the lost efficiency.
